Set on approximately 4.86 acres in Douglas County, this property offers the space and flexibility to create something truly your own. Tucked away at the end of a long, curving driveway beneath mature shade trees, the setting feels peaceful and private while remaining conveniently located near downtown Villa Rica, Douglasville, and Interstate 20. Built in 1947, the home offers approximately 1,426 square feet with three recognized bedrooms, one bathroom, and an additional room with a closet currently serving as the laundry room. Original hardwood floors, decorative fireplaces, a spacious living room, a large country kitchen, and three covered outdoor living spaces-including a covered front porch, rear entry, and side patio with porch swing-provide a solid foundation for its next chapter. Offered As-Is, this property is best suited for buyers who appreciate older homes, recognize the value of land, and are excited by the opportunity to renovate and build equity over time. The home, barn, detached garage, and additional improvements offer tremendous potential for someone with vision. The property also includes an existing fenced pasture, mature pecan, pear, fig, mulberry, and tulip trees, a barn with a hay loft and tack room, a workshop with its own dedicated electrical meter, air compressor, and both 220V and 110V service, plus a detached 22' x 22' cinder-block garage with a metal roof. A well is also located on the property but is not currently in use.
